Silly and cartoonish, Police Academy 2: Their First Assignment takes the comedy to the streets. In order to combat a rising crime wave, the 16th Precinct gets 6 new graduates from the Police Academy. Bobcat Goldthwait joins the cast and proves to be a perfect fit with the film’s brand of comedy. However, the jokes are too in your face and don’t really serve the plot all that well. A truly unnecessary sequel, Police Academy 2: Their First Assignment is a rote comedy that delivers a few laughs here and there.
